Get verichat to take care of your IM communication
Get yourself a nice push email app that allows attachments
Get a word/excel viewer
get ssh/ftp client
Get an mp3 player and rington organizer
Get a remote pc setup so you can retrieve a file off your pc at any time

MSN, Yahoo, ICQ, AIM all in one. Kind of a trillian for palm. It does archives and will email them to your main computer email. Does file transfers...pretty easy to use as well
